当前位置: 首页>>代码示例 >>用法及示例精选 >>正文


Node.js console.debug()用法及代码示例


console.debug()方法是控制台模块的内置应用程序编程接口,用于将消息打印到换行符中的stdout。与console.log()方法类似。

用法:

console.debug(data, args);

参数:此方法具有上述和以下所述的两个参数:

  1. data:此参数指定要打印的数据。
  2. args:这是可选参数,用于指定要作为替换值在传递给数据的消息中传递的参数。所有传递的参数均发送到util.format()。

返回值:此方法不会返回任何内容,只会在换行符中将格式化后的消息打印到stdout。

以下示例说明了Node.js中console.debug()方法的用法:



范例1: 文件名:app.js

// Accessing console module 
const console = require('console'); 
  
// Calling console.debug()  
console.debug("This is a sample debug message!"); 
console.debug("Sample debug message with args:%d", 39);

使用以下命令运行app.js文件:

node app.js

输出:

This is a sample debug message!
Sample debug message with args:39

范例2: 文件名:app.js

// Accessing console module 
const console = require('console'); 
  
// Calling console.debug() 
console.debug("This is a %s",  
    " sample debug message!"); 
console.debug("Sample debug message"
    + " with args:%d", 34); 
console.debug("Debug message:Warning "
    + "at function %s:line number %d ", 
    "ff()",96) 
  
var isDebugMode = true; 
console.custom_debug = function(message) {  
  if (isDebugMode) { 
    console.log(message); 
  } 
} 
  
console.custom_debug("Custom debug message");

使用以下命令运行app.js文件:

node app.js

输出:

This is a  sample debug message!
Sample debug message with args:34
Debug message:Warning at function ff():line number 96
Custom debug message

注意:上面的程序将通过使用以下命令进行编译和运行node filename.js命令。

参考: https://nodejs.org/api/console.html#console_console_debug_data_args




相关用法


注:本文由纯净天空筛选整理自anwesha0107大神的英文原创作品 Node.js console.debug() Method。非经特殊声明,原始代码版权归原作者所有,本译文未经允许或授权,请勿转载或复制。